Facts and Events
Name Paul William Haus
Gender Male
Birth? 27 Apr 1887 Germany
Immigration? 1888 Germany
Census? 1905 Living in Lawler, Chickasaw, Ia. with mother and 4 siblings
Natualization? 1908 Iowa
Census? 1910 Living in District 49, Stapleton, Chickasaw, Ia with mother and 2 siblings

Marriage Abt 1911 to Myrtle Ella Monroe
Census? 1915 Living in Lawler, Chickasaw County, Ia. with wife and 2 children
Occupation? 1917 Contractor working on a post office
Marriage Abt 1919 to Florence Springer
Census? 1920 Living in District 57, Stapleton, Chickasaw, Ia. with mother
Occupation? 1920 General Laborer

Census? 1925 Living in Lawler, Chickasaw County, Ia. with mother
Census? 1930 Living in District 341 Cudahy, Milwaukee, Wisc. with wife
Death? 14 Sep 1944
Burial? 18 Sep 1944 Wood National Cemetery, Milwaukee, Wi. Section 7, Site 182
Reference Number 3745

Registered for WWI 6/5/1917 Lived at 1421 Clark St. Charles City, Floyd, Ia in 1917 and was married and had 2 children Was a laborer and made $450 for the year 1914

Name: Paul W Haus Service Info.: PVT US ARMY Birth Date: 27 Apr 1887 Death Date: 14 Sep 1944 Interment Date: 18 Sep 1944 Cemetery: Wood National Cemetery Cemetery Address: 5000 West National Ave. Bldg. 1301 Milwaukee, WI 532 Buried At: Section 7 Site 182
